Time Series Clustering Algorithm for Two-Modes Cyclic Biosignals

In this study, an automatic algorithm which computes a meanwave is introduced. The meanwave is produced by averaging all cycles of a cyclic signal, sample by sample. With that information, the signal’s morphology is captured and the similarity among its cycles is measured. A k-means clustering procedure is used to distinguish different modes in a cyclic signal, using the distance metric computed with the meanwave information. The algorithm produced is signal-independent, and therefore can be applied to any cyclic signal with no major changes in the fundamental frequency. To test the effectiveness of the proposed method, we’ve acquired several biosignals in context tasks performed by the subjects with two distinct modes in each. The algorithm successfully separates the two modes with 99.3% of efficiency. The fact that this approach doesn’t require any prior information and its preliminary good performance makes it a powerful tool for biosignals analysis and classification.

[1]  Shyamsundar Rajaram,et al.  Human Activity Recognition Using Multidimensional Indexing , 2002, IEEE Trans. Pattern Anal. Mach. Intell..

[2]  David Gerhard,et al.  Pitch Extraction and Fundamental Frequency: History and Current Techniques , 2003 .

[3]  T. Warren Liao,et al.  Clustering of time series data - a survey , 2005, Pattern Recognit..

[4]  Gunnar Rätsch,et al.  Advanced Lectures on Machine Learning , 2004, Lecture Notes in Computer Science.

[5]  Philip S. Yu,et al.  Top 10 algorithms in data mining , 2007, Knowledge and Information Systems.

[6]  Hugo Gamboa,et al.  Morphological Analysis of Acceleration Signals in Cross-country Skiing - Information Extraction and Technique Transitions Detection , 2011, BIOSIGNALS.

[7]  Michèle Basseville,et al.  Detection of Abrupt Changes: Theory and Applications. , 1995 .

[8]  Joshua R. Smith,et al.  RFID-based techniques for human-activity detection , 2005, Commun. ACM.

[9]  Geehyuk Lee,et al.  Accelerometer Signal Processing for User Activity Detection , 2004, KES.

[10]  H. B. Barlow,et al.  Unsupervised Learning , 1989, Neural Computation.

[11]  Matej Supej,et al.  Analysis of sprint cross-country skiing using a differential global navigation satellite system , 2010, European Journal of Applied Physiology.

[12]  A. J. Fridlund,et al.  Pattern recognition of self-reported emotional state from multiple-site facial EMG activity during affective imagery. , 1984, Psychophysiology.

[13]  Michèle Basseville,et al.  Detection of abrupt changes: theory and application , 1993 .

[14]  Anke Meyer-Bäse,et al.  Biomedical Signal Analysis: Contemporary Methods and Applications , 2010 .